Output 5526dce0912eb779c2bcca02450ff68638f3414af1d65495db3aee0d6216bebc:0

value
2616970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f2a7f1f8936f55dd84de86c56802c61f29f40f7 OP_EQUAL
address
3DHQecuxuMCUZpYbVci6niMCmBH9eet4MS
transaction
5526dce0912eb779c2bcca02450ff68638f3414af1d65495db3aee0d6216bebc
confirmations
358791
spent
true